7 Easy Facts About Titan Creative - Digital Marketing Agency Explained
Some Known Factual Statements About Titan Creative - Digital Marketing Agency Table of ContentsThe Ultimate Guide To Titan Creative - Digital Marketing AgencyThe Titan Creative - Digital Marketing Agency IdeasThe smart Trick of Titan Creative - Digital Marketing Agency That Nobody is Talking AboutThe smart Trick of Titan Creative - Digital Marketin